Questions about strange no-fee changes from Semi-Flexible to PrimeFly
Hello. I have recently bought my first ever TK flight. It is a multi-city BLQ-IST-EDI in the summer. It is an unbranded Economy Semi-Flexible fare. The change fee is EUR 50 before departure and the cancellation fee is EUR 100 before departure. 20kg checked baggage allowance, no seat selection.
I can see in the app and the website that I can change the flights. Interestingly, I can select the exact same flights but choose the PrimeFly E class option (with 23kg baggage, seat selection, etc). The new fare rules are also changed to refund for EUR 80 and free changes (except for fare difference).
Now, I would have expected to have to pay EUR 50 for this change (as per original ticketing rule), but the strange thing is that when the "Amount to be paid" is shown, it is EUR 0.00. Is this correct or is there a glitch in the system? And would I do good to select the new, better fare, or should I stick with what I have to avoid problems on my ticket?
